Skyline Drive (VA): Take the ultimate road trip through Virginia’s Blue Ridge Mountains.
Are you looking for the perfect scenic drive? You’ll find it in The Skyline Drive in Virginia. It is a 105-mile masterpiece right through the heart of Shenandoah National Park. This legendary road trip is absolute magic-golden sunsets, rolling mountains and no end of chances to take pictures. Whether you like leaf-peeping, hiking or peaceful drives, Skyline Drive always delivers. This is why its the most famous road in Virginia. A drive like no other. Skyline Drive is the only public road through Shenandoah National Park. It goes along the crest of the Blue Ridge Mountains, offering fantastic views at every turn. Colonial Williamsburg: This is where history comes to life.
Some museums are quite and dusty. Not Colonial Williamsburg. It feels alive, buzzing with history and charm. This 300 acre living museum takes you back centuries in time. Costumed interpreters, cobblestone streets and historic homes tell America’s early story. Its history with personality – and a lot of fun. First impressions. Arrive and you feel the shift straight away. You are surrounded by church bells, brick sidewalks and horse – drawn carriages. Modern life fades and the 18th century begins.
